Different Types of Drug Crimes in New York

The New York Penal Code generally lists drug offenses under two headings: marijuana offenses or controlled substances offenses. The majority of controlled substance offenses are related to the possession, sale, and manufacturing of controlled substances.

Prosecutors can ask for the punishment of anyone who is convicted of possessing a controlled drug under the New York Penal Code section 220. This includes heroin, cocaine, MDMA, and prescription drugs.

Penalties for Drug Possession Charges

New York classifies crimes involving drugs based on the severity of each criminal offense, which takes into consideration, the type and class of controlled substance a person is in possession of, the intent of that person, and whether there was a sale of the controlled substance or drug, and the number of prior violations that person may have. 

The penalties for criminal offenses involving drugs depend on their classification. If you are convicted of class A-I or A-II felonies, your maximum sentence could be up to life imprisonment. Manufacturing, selling, and distribution of illegal drugs are the most severe offenses. Other penalties include the following for drug possession convictions:

  • Violation: Unlawful possession of marijuana is the only drug possession charge that is considered a violation. For a first offense, the fine can be up to $100. The second offense within 3 years can be fined $200. And a third offense can result in $250 in fines or 15 days imprisonment.
  • Class B Misdemeanor: Up to three months imprisonment and up to a $500 fine. Criminal possession of marijuana in the fifth degree falls under this category.
  • Class A Misdemeanor: Up to 1-year imprisonment and up to $1,000 fine. Both criminal possession of marijuana in the fourth degree and criminal possession of controlled substances in the seventh degree are class A misdemeanors.
  • Class E felony: 4 years imprisonment and up to $5,000 fine. Criminal possession of marijuana in the 3rd degree falls under this category.
  • Class D felony: 7 years imprisonment and up to $5,000 fine. Both criminal possession of marijuana in the 2nd degree and criminal possession of a controlled substance in the 5th degree of controlled substances are class D felonies.
  • Class C felony: 15 years imprisonment and up to $15,000 fine. Both criminal possession of controlled substances 4th degrees and criminal possession of marijuana in the 1st degree are class C felonies.
  • Class B felony: 25 years imprisonment and up to $30,000 fine. Criminal possession of controlled substances in the 3rd degree falls under this category.
  • Class A-II felony: Life in prison with a maximum fine of up to $50,000. Criminal possession of controlled substances in the 2nd degree falls under this category.
  • Class A-I felony: Life in prison with a maximum fine of up to $100,000. Criminal possession of controlled substances in the 1st degree falls under this category.

Drug Treatment Court in New York

The Drug Treatment Court in New York is a program that offers an alternative to traditional sentencing. The Drug Treatment Court is available to anyone who has been arrested for drug criminal offenses involving drugs that are a B, C, D, or E felony. The judge will have several options including reducing criminal charges against the defendant if they are able to complete the Drug Treatment Court program successfully.

The defendant must agree to participate in a court-supervised program for substance abuse rehabilitation. Drug Court Intervention Programs are only open to non-violent offenders.  However, it is usually difficult to get into Drug Court. To graduate from the Drug Court program, strict compliance must be met. Once in, the defendant will be monitored by both a judge and probation officer. This is an extremely difficult program, but those who complete it successfully are proud of what they have accomplished.

To be qualified for Drug Treatment Court programs, a criminal defense lawyer must show that the defendant is eligible and will be able to benefit from participation in drug court. Oftentimes, there will be a health professional evaluation. It will still be up to the judge to approve participation even if a defense attorney negotiates a chance for the client. 

The rules for drug court participation are set out in a contract that is signed by the defendant, the criminal defense attorney, and district attorneys, as well as the court. In some cases, successful completion may result in the dismissal of the criminal charges involving drugs and a fresh start for the defendant. Refusing to follow the guidelines, which include periodic drug testing, could result in the defendant being removed from the program.

Possible Defenses for Drug Possession in New York

A conviction for drug charges can result in serious consequences. An experienced defense attorney with knowledge of federal and state drug cases will fight for your release on bail, bond, or personal recognizance. They can also fight to suppress evidence and get the charges against you dropped. Each case is unique, but you can challenge any criminal charges involving drugs with a variety of defenses. They could include:

  • The substance was not an illegal drug. You may be charged with drug possession if you possess a substance that looks like an illegal drug, but it isn’t. For example, legal prescription pills may resemble illegal pills. The chemical laboratory test will show if the drug you have been found with is banned.
  • You were in legal possession of the drug. You can legally possess certain drugs if your prescription is valid. A police officer might assume you are illegally possessing Vicodin and OxyContin, for example. You are the legal owner of the drug if you possess a prescription.
  • Insufficient quantity. You may face a lower possession charge depending on how much of the drug you can prove you have.
  • The absence of the “knowing” element. You must “knowingly” have the drug in order to be charged with drug offenses. However, if you prove otherwise, it could help you defend against the drug crimes charge.
  • Witness to or victim of a drug overdose or alcoholism. You cannot be arrested for drug possession if you are seeking healthcare to treat a medical condition such as a drug overdose. 
  • Unlawful search and seizure. Fourth Amendment searches and seizures are common in drug possession cases. Illegal search and seizure are prohibited by the Fourth Amendment of the U.S. Constitution. The police may seize drugs if they can be seen and used them in drug possession cases. However, drugs cannot be taken unless lawful searches are conducted. 

Certain drugs, like methamphetamines, ecstasy, and cocaine, are considered illegal. Some drugs are considered illegal if they’re not prescribed for the specific medical condition they address. Examples include amphetamines that are used to treat Attention Disorder (ADD), opioid painkillers, and antidepressants like Xanax.
